5 Simple Techniques For tvb live stream free
That's The truth that you'll want to personal a Roku-enabled streaming device or Television set in an effort to watch The Roku Channel, and never each individual Television will operate with it (in the united kingdom, Sky Q and Now Television set also offer you it). But if you do have access to TRC, It is one of several best free streaming services